60 MINUTES, America's most watched television program and #1 news program for more than half a century, offers hard-hitting investigative reports, newsmaker interviews, feature stories, and in-depth profiles. The CBS newsmagazine made television history by marking 52 consecutive years as America's #1 news program with the close of the 2025-26 broadcast. The 58th season of 60 MINUTES averaged 9.1 million viewers, and reached more than one in three Americans. On social media, the broadcast surpassed 2.5 billion video views - more than doubling its record from last year. The program has finished among Nielsen's annual top 10 list for 26 seasons - a record never approached by another program. 60 MINUTES has been honored with almost every broadcast journalism award, including 26 Peabody awards for excellence in television broadcasting and more Emmys than any other primetime broadcast. 60 MINUTES was created in 1968 by Don Hewitt and premiered on CBS that September.

The executive producer is Nick Bilton, and the correspondents are Lesley Stahl, Scott Pelley, Bill Whitaker and Jon Wertheim. Norah O'Donnell is a contributor. Tune in on Sundays at 7 p.m. ET/PT on CBS and anytime on the 60 Minutes streaming channel.
